Psychiatrists
Psychiatrists are medical doctors who focus on the diagnosis and treatment of psychological health conditions. They are trained to recognize and deal with a large range of conditions, consisting of ADHD. Psychiatrists are likewise certified to recommend medications, as well as other psychotherapeutic interventions. They can work with a range of other mental health professionals to provide thorough care for their patients.
While numerous family physician are experienced about ADHD, they might not have the specialized training that psychiatrists have in the diagnosis and treatment of this disorder. Diagnosis
A person struggling with ADHD can be diagnosed by a variety of experts. This consists of psychiatrists, psychologists, psychiatric psychological health nurse practitioners, pediatricians, family practitioner, neurologist, master level counselors and social employees. Each professional has their own strengths and weak points, which makes it important for the individual with ADHD to carefully investigate their options before selecting somebody to conduct an evaluation and supervise their treatment.
Psychiatrists are usually the very best choice for adults looking for ADHD treatment. They have substantial training in differential diagnosis and can assist individuals determine and deal with comorbid conditions such as depression, extreme stress and anxiety, bipolar illness and aggression disorders. Psychiatrists also focus on adult ADHD care and may use psychotherapy, coaching and nuanced medication plans that are more tailored than those available to non-psychiatrists.
Adults with untreated ADHD can deal with work and school performance, as well as social and intimate relationships. This can cause bad self-confidence, low inspiration and substance use problems. In addition, unattended ADHD can result in feelings of disappointment and monotony, which may trigger self-medication with drugs or alcohol.
In order to diagnose adult ADHD, the psychological health expert will need to gather in-depth details about the person's history and present symptoms. They will likewise need to eliminate other mental disorders that can cause comparable signs. These consist of depression, anxiety and other mood conditions as well as sleep disruptions, such as sleeping disorders.
Some common signs of adult ADHD include trouble keeping focused on tasks, being forgetful or stopping working to follow through on commitments and spontaneous habits. The person with ADHD might be restless, talk too much, fidget and interrupt others. Children with the condition often run around or climb where they shouldn't, have trouble sitting still and can not await their turn. They are usually restless and not able to concentrate on recreation or play silently with their friends.
A person with ADHD will likely require to go through a comprehensive physical examination and psychological testing. A neuropsychological assessment will assist identify the root cause of the disorder, which is believed to be triggered by genetic factors and environmental influences such as cigarette smoking or lead exposure throughout pregnancy. A psychiatric assessment will also take a look at the individual's way of life and workplace to see whether it is adding to their symptoms.

Behavior modification is a common treatment for ADHD. A therapist can teach clients organizational skills, assist them with psychological support, and work with them to deal with any comorbid psychological health disorders. The objective of behavioural therapy is to help individuals develop useful methods for handling their ADHD symptoms. Behavior modification can be a life-changing process for those who have suffered for several years without a precise diagnosis or effective treatment options.

The majority of people with ADHD have a co-occurring mental health condition. The two most typical are depression and stress and anxiety. Other conditions that can take place with ADHD include Tourette's syndrome, sleep problems, Tourettes tics, and finding out disabilities. Psychologists are primarily worried with dealing with mental disorder through talk treatment and psychoanalysis. They have advanced degrees, such as a doctorate in psychology (Ph.D. or Psy.D), however can not prescribe medications. However, some states allow psychologists to team up with physicians on medication management. These individuals can help patients track side impacts and share their findings with prescribing medical professionals.
